Perched high in the French Alps, the Fort de la Platte is a hidden gem that offers an intriguing blend of historical architecture and breathtaking natural beauty. Constructed in the late 19th century as part of the Séré de Rivières system of fortifications, the fort once served as an integral part of France's alpine defenses. Today, it stands as a monument to the region's past, attracting photographers with its rugged stone structure, which merges seamlessly with the surrounding rocky landscape. This remote location provides expansive views over the alpine meadows, forests, and towering mountain peaks, making it a splendid spot for landscape and architectural photography. Whether you aim to capture the fort's austere beauty under the soft glow of dawn or under the starry night sky, the Fort de la Platte promises a wealth of photographic opportunities.
